These have been on sale for a while. I have been using this pasta and tomato sauce[amazon.com] for digital no-rush credits. I receive $0.75 in credit for each item, which is more than their listing price, and I use the credit on Kindle books.
You need at least one item in cart that is worth $2 or more, you need at least two items in cart, and you need to select an Amazon Day delivery that's far enough from the current date to qualify for the credit. You can also only receive four credits for each order, so place orders with no more than four items, to maximize the credit received.
